hi
all we have ambari
cluster version 2.6.1 and HDP version - 2.6.4 while kafka
installed on 3 physical machines we have a
strange problem we update the
kafka configuration , and after update kafka required restart so we start to
restart the kafka ( restart from ambari gui ) , but actually kafka progress not
start or start as 15% from progress from server.log
( under /var/kafka/log ) we not see errors and actually we not see progress we try also to
restart the ambari agent on all kafka , and restart the
kafka again but this action not help and kafka failed to restart after 30 min kafka brokers
are up but does not react to restart action from ambari any suggestion
what could be the reason for this strange behaver
